20.5
The overall structure of the code protection on the
PIC18 Flash devices differs significantly from other
PIC
The user program memory is divided into three blocks.
One of these is a Boot Block of variable size (maximum
2 Kbytes). The remainder of the memory is divided into
two blocks on binary boundaries.

Each of the three blocks has three code protection bits
associated with them. They are:
• Code-Protect bit (CPx)
• Write-Protect bit (WRTx)
• External Block Table Read bit (EBTRx)
Figure 20-5 shows the program memory organization
for 4 and 8-Kbyte devices and the specific code
protection bit associated with each block. The actual
locations of the bits are summarized in Table 20-3.
